Domestic Partnership Isn't All That's at Stake Herenew
Gay-rights advocates have blasted a U.S. District Court Judge's decision to put a hold on domestic partnerships for same-sex couples in Oregon until a Feb. 1 court hearing. But the temporary injunction issued last month hinges less on gay rights and more on a technical issue that could drastically alter the state's voter-initiative system by changing how the state treats petition signatures.
